On Wed, 2010-02-17 at 21:17 +0200, Alexey Dobriyan wrote:
> commit 19f4c7133fc1b94001b997c4843d0a9192ee63e5
> xfrm: Flushing empty SAD generates false events
>
> commit 0dca3a843632c2fbb6e358734fb08fc23e800f50
> xfrm: Flushing empty SPD generates false events
>
> setkey now takes several seconds to run this simple script
> and it spits "recv: Resource temporarily unavailable" messages.
I will try to reproduce it in about an hour. Do you have
anything like selinux being used etc?
BTW, the script seems a little strange because i think
the template wont match between the SA/SP.. (doesnt
matter if you are testing insertion/flushing)
Does the following look reasonable for testing?
----
#!/usr/sbin/setkey -f
flush;
spdflush;
add 192.168.1.2 192.168.1.3 ipcomp 44 -m tunnel -C deflate;
add 192.168.1.3 192.168.1.2 ipcomp 45 -m tunnel -C deflate;
spdadd 10.0.1.2 10.1.2.3 any -P in ipsec
ipcomp/tunnel/192.168.1.2-192.168.1.3/use;
spdadd 10.1.2.3 10.0.1.2 any -P out ipsec
ipcomp/tunnel/192.168.1.3-192.168.1.2/use;
-----
